Ingredients
-
1 (21 oz) can of strawberry pie filling
-
1 (8 oz) block of cream cheese, softened
-
1 box of white or yellow cake mix
-
Β½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
-
1 tsp vanilla extract (optional)
Instructions
-
Preheat o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
-
Spread the strawberry pie filling evenly in the bottom of the dish.
-
Drop spoonfuls of softened cream cheese over the filling (optionally mixed with vanilla extract).
-
Sprinkle the dry cake mix evenly over the top.
-
Pour melted butter over the cake mix, covering as much of the surface as possible.
-
Bake for 45β50 minutes, or until the top is golden and bubbly.
-
Let cool slightly before serving. Enjoy warm or chilled.
Notes
-
Storage: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days.
-
Reheating: Microwave individual servings for 30 seconds or enjoy cold.
-
Variations: Try with cherry or blueberry pie filling. Add chocolate chips or graham cracker crumbs for extra flavor.
-
Make it dairy-free: Use plant-based cream cheese and vegan butter.
